Not sure if I should post here or if there's a standalone group elsewhere, but I'd like to know whether there are any opinions on large versus small meals and the effects on binge patterns. I struggle with consistency and tbh I'd rather sit down and eat 3 (or less) meals a day than to plan out food for every 2-3 hours. But I find that when I do have a large breakfast, I tend to want to eat more later in the day than if I had a smaller meal. Is it just me or am I stretching my stomach to start the day and then suffering the consequences by being over-full for the rest of the day? I also prefer to workout first thing in the morning on an empty stomach, which means I'm very hungry by the time I get to that first meal. Any thoughts, tips, or advice is appreciated!0
